Roast dinner. Nice to see that you had a similar issue as i normally have putting new doors into out of square frames. I have yet to come across a head thats level! Unless its one ive done lol. Mostly i find the head is 10 to 15mm out of level! Thats typical to what i find in older houses. And of course if its a fire door going in the hole then theres another issue! It would be nice to see how you get round that problem and your technique for scribing the stiles to the legs of the frame. I tend to (just my way of trying to do it which they dont teach in college) is from the other side of the door, put a door hook over the top and clip it to the top of the arc on the other side leaving the door proud of the stops but just touching the frame so you can get a 3mm packer and your pencil in and scribe a line up and down the (inside) of the stiles and across the head this will give you a line to plane/cut. Dont cut right upto the line just shy of it then you can tinker with it as you wish. Always sounds simple hanging a door but it can be a right pain especially the doors like your putting in as the vertical lines can exaggerate the out of plumb lines. If it looks right it is right which is not necessarily plumb and square! Every door is a learning curve! I spoke to another joiner and he said he just takes the arcs off and adjusts the lining to fit the door....rather than door to lining. No right and wrong way just your own way that works.
